It's a return back to classic puzzle games, which don't necessarily respect your time and demand a lot of patience. Be thankful you don't need to swap discs nowadays!

On a more serious note it's a beatifully rendered world, full of creative choices, with great ambience, music, and sound -- with pleasantly corny live action sequences, and most importantly -- good puzzles!

EDIT after beating the game:
Well, I should probably have beaten the game before reviewing it, although my original thoughts still stand. I have a few grieavances, but overall my experience was positive and I still recommend playing it. After my run, however, I would recommend consulting with a walkthrough whenever you get stuck for too long.

Near to the end, the puzzles become very logic-based, as opposed to the "exploration-and-progression"-style puzzles up until that point. I felt they became a chore, and hampered my progress. Indeed, this is where I initially left the game for a year and a half.

After playing again, I used a walkthough for this part, and felt better off for it.

Another thing is the ending(s). I think this game is too long to have multiple endings, of which some are negative, considering you can't save manually. You need to back up your save! A real disappointment to some people to end their magical journey on a downer without the ability to re-do, I'm sure. I looked up the endings and got spoiled.

A few poor design decisions in the final run, I'd say. But again, overall a very creative, (mostly) relaxing and refreshing experience.

This game has stuck with me for quite a while.
Any VR power user (i.e. not susceptible to motion sickness) has to try this game out, I'd say. It offers unparallelled freedom of movement, which is really liberating. Climb, stack, and clamber your way through the -- at times, regrettably, a bit too linear -- levels.

It's FUN, and it actually almost works! Remember, this is still game physics. It's not going to be flawless.

Combat is fun, feels heavy and physical, even when using firearms. No complaints there. Quite the opposite, in fact.

Graphics are okay. The environments are not all that memorable, but they do serve their purpose, and they do have their moments.

The story... it's weird! I didn't really understand it while playing, but somehow it crept inside my head and remained with me after finishing the game. It feels well thought-out, I can say, even if it may be hard to fully grasp. Paired with the excellent soundtrack, it makes for a memorable experience.

Summarized: A must-try for all who can stand the movement.

A superb recreation of one of the best games of all time. Faithful to the original, but with improvements on almost every level. While it's still a source game, it's making the most of the engine, and has great visuals all things considered. Sound, voice acting, and encounter scripting are all stellar as well.

The recent addition of Xen especially shines in reimagining one of least enaging parts of the original game into something wonderful. It still drags a bit with excessive puzzles towards the end, but not too badly.

Overall, a great experience for old and new fans alike!
